Princeton Day lost against West Windsor-Plainsboro North back in January of 2024 and unfortunately they wound up with the same result on Tuesday. The Princeton Day Panthers fell 58-45 to the West Windsor-Plainsboro North Knights. While losing is never fun, the Panthers can't take it too hard given the team's big disadvantage in MaxPreps' New Jersey basketball rankings (they are ranked 197th, while the Knights are ranked 15th).
Princeton Day's loss was their fourth straight on the road dating back to last season, which dropped their record down to 2-4. As for West Windsor-Plainsboro North, the victory keeps them at an undefeated 9-0.
Both teams will have to hit the road in their upcoming games. Princeton Day will head out to challenge Hopewell Valley Central at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day. Hopewell Valley Central knows how to get points on the board -- the squad has finished with 55 points or more in their past five games -- so hopefully Princeton Day likes a good challenge. As for West Windsor-Plainsboro North, they will head out on the road to face off against Trenton Central at 5:30 p.m. on Thursday. Trenton Central has been dominant on offense recently, having racked up an incredible 207 points over their last three matches.
